Streamline Your Processes with Technology
Technology is a game-changer for efficiency. Tools like project management software, automated systems, and real-time data analytics simplify workflows, reducing human error and saving time. For instance, CRM tools like HubSpot not only automate customer interactions but also provide insights that enable smarter decision-making.
Actionable Tip: Identify repetitive tasks in your workflow and automate them using tools such as Zapier or Monday.com.
Optimize Resource Allocation
Every resource, whether time, money, or human effort, should be allocated where it creates the most value. By conducting regular audits, businesses can identify underutilized resources and redirect them to high-impact areas.
Example: A manufacturing firm discovered that reallocating labor from inspection to assembly increased production by 20%.
Actionable Tip: Use resource management software like Asana to monitor and allocate resources effectively.
Foster a Culture of Continuous Improvement
Lean methodologies like Kaizen emphasize small, consistent improvements. Engaging employees at all levels to contribute ideas for better processes ensures everyone is invested in efficiency.
Actionable Tip: Host monthly brainstorming sessions to collect improvement ideas from your team.

Leverage Data-Driven Decision-Making
Data is the backbone of operational efficiency. By analyzing trends and performance metrics, businesses can make informed decisions to optimize processes and predict future needs.
Example: A retail chain used sales data to predict seasonal demand, reducing overstock costs by 15%.
Actionable Tip: Use analytics platforms like Tableau to visualize and act on your business data.
Reduce Waste through Lean Practices
Lean principles focus on eliminating waste in all forms—be it time, material, or energy. A common strategy is identifying bottlenecks in workflows and addressing them.
Actionable Tip: Conduct a waste audit in your processes using the Lean Six Sigma framework to pinpoint inefficiencies.
